  • Abstract
    Because static materialized views selection algorithm has many shortcomings, such as larger search space, higher time consumption and excluding query probability and distribution, and the changes in data sources can´t be reflected in datawarehouse immediately. In view of this, this paper implements dynamic adjustment for static materialized views selection algorithm according to CVLC and IGA, that is, EMVSDIA algorithm. The algorithm has been proved in reducing search space and time consumption by the experiment. Most of all, because the algorithm considers materialized views mutual relations in influencing view benefit. Consequently, the algorithm can be dynamicly adjusted online and obtains anticipative purpose.
